Understanding the Physics of Plinko
The dynamics of a plinko board are governed by basic principles of physics, primarily collision and gravity. When a disc is released, it begins to accelerate downwards due to gravitational force. Upon impacting a peg, the disc undergoes a change in momentum, resulting in a new trajectory. The angle of incidence and the elasticity of the peg material influence the angle of reflection, dictating the disc’s subsequent path. Understanding these factors, even on a rudimentary level, can enhance a player’s strategic approach. Each peg presents a 50/50 chance of deflecting the disc to the left or the right, but due to the cumulative effect of these seemingly random deflections, certain areas of the board become more probable landing zones. This isn't necessarily due to a board being 'rigged,' but rather a natural consequence of the physics involved in repeated collisions.

Understanding Payout Structures and Probabilities
Before engaging in any plinko game, carefully examine the payout structure. The distribution of prizes typically follows a pyramidal pattern, with larger multipliers concentrated in the central slots and smaller multipliers distributed towards the edges. However, the specific arrangement and multiplier values can vary significantly between platforms. Understanding the probability associated with each slot is equally important. While the exact probabilities are rarely disclosed, players can estimate them based on the board’s configuration and historical data. A symmetrical board with evenly spaced pegs will generally have a more uniform probability distribution, while an asymmetrical board will exhibit biased probabilities. Calculating the potential return to player (RTP) – the percentage of wagered money expected to be returned to players over time – can also inform your risk management strategy. A higher RTP indicates a more favorable game for the player.

The Psychological Aspects of Plinko Gameplay
Plinko's enduring appeal extends beyond its simple mechanics and potential for financial gain. The game taps into fundamental psychological principles, such as the thrill of anticipation and the allure of randomness. The visual spectacle of the disc cascading down the board creates a sense of excitement and engagement. Players become invested in the outcome, experiencing a surge of dopamine with each bounce. The inherent unpredictability of plinko also triggers a gambler's fallacy – the mistaken belief that past events influence future outcomes. Despite knowing that each drop is independent, players may attempt to discern patterns or predict the disc's trajectory based on previous results. This illusion of control can contribute to both enjoyment and frustration. Furthermore, the game’s accessibility and social nature – particularly in online versions – foster a sense of community and shared experience.
